Cosmelite Cream
Marketer
Oaknet Healthcare Pvt Ltd
Salt Composition
Hydroquinone (2% w/w) + Mometasone (0.1% w/w) + Tretinoin (0.025% w/w)

How Cosmelite Cream works:
Melasma (skin discoloration) is effectively addressed by Cosmelite Cream, a triple-action formulation. Hydroquinone, a depigmenting agent, diminishes melanin production, thereby lightening dark patches; this effect is temporary. The cream also incorporates mometasone, a corticosteroid that suppresses inflammatory prostaglandins, relieving redness, swelling, and itching. Finally, tretinoin, a retinoid (vitamin A derivative), accelerates skin cell turnover for improved skin renewal.

P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Employing Cosmelite Cream during pregnancy might pose risks. While human research is scant, animal studies indicate potential harm to a f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to any prescription.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ingUNSAFE
Using Cosmelite Cream while breastfeeding is contraindicated. Evidence indicates potential infant toxicity from the cream's components.

What if you forget to take Cosmelite Cream :
Should you forget a Cosmelite Cream application, apply it promptly.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led application is imminent, omit the missed one and resume your usual regimen. Never apply a double dose.
